How Restaurants Can Best Utilize Instagram

Social media can be tricky to maneuver. However, when done right, social media can be your best and cheapest marketing tool, especially Instagram for restaurants. I always suggest hiring a professional to manage your restaurant’s social media but sometimes that isn’t an option. Here are some tips on getting the very best out of Instagram yourself.

  1. Recreate the restaurant experience on Instagram

You want your social media efforts to be an extension of the restaurant. Potential guests should drool over their phone, tag their friends and say, “OMG let’s go,” and keep them thinking about you when it’s time to dine. Your Instagram content should reflect all of the delicious #foodporn at your restaurant. Showcase your best dishes, your new dishes, your prettiest dishes, your bartender’s favorite drink, and more. Create and plate dishes with Instagram in mind. Share content about your staff members or fun facts about the restaurant. Your content should be a reflection of what you offer at the restaurant, as well as the ambiance and feel.

Ideally, your food and experience will inspire your guests to want to take photos, as well. Make those photos stand out with lighting that doesn’t cast deep shadows, or is too harsh/bright. Natural lighting next to windows is Instagram’s best friend.

  1. Encourage guests to recreate THEIR experience on Instagram

One of the greatest things about Instagram is that there are multiple ways potential guests find photos and videos about you – through hashtags and through geotags (more on that in #3). Your guests are your biggest brand ambassadors. Encourage them to take photos of their food, drinks, etc. and share them on Instagram. Create a specific hashtag and put it on the menu, on the receipt, in frames along the wall, and more, along with your Instagram handle. The more you encourage them, the more they will share.

  1. Engage with potential guests using hashtags and geolocations

Once those guests share their experience, you don’t want to leave the hanging! Always engage with every post by liking it and leaving a comment. Even a simple “thank you” can go a long way. You can find these photos via the hashtag you set up, or by searching your specific geotag. Can’t find it? Type in your restaurant’s name in Instagram’s search bar and click on ‘places’.

  1. Use User Generated Content

A great way to acknowledge your guests is to re-post their photo to your Instagram with a photo credit and thank you. It’s a huge compliment in the world of Instagram, and it also helps a lot when you’re looking for new content. This “User Generated Content (UGC)” can be done weekly, daily, or as often as you like.

  1. Take advantage of your neighbors

I know, sounds harsh right? It’s definitely not, and it’s a win-win situation for everybody. Partner up with the small businesses around you and utilize their social media following as well. Is your neighbor a store? Post about some fun finds at the store and encourage fans to come dine with you after they’re done shopping. You can even run promotions with your neighbors. If people shop with your neighbor, they can dine with you and receive a free drink with their meal. Encourage your neighbors to post about you as well. It’s free promotion all around!
